Step into a midsummer celebration at Fire & Folk, the first summer gathering at The Story of Emily. This day-long event combines Cornish folklore, South African hospitality and community spirit in the grounds of The Rectory and War Rooms.
🎶 Live performances
-
Women Are Dancing – an all-female Morris side from Falmouth, inspired by the legend of Joan the Wad
-
Black Friday – high-energy folk band playing a mix of original tunes and classics from The Pogues and Flogging Molly
🔥 Feast by the fire
Enjoy a slow-cooked meal served fireside, full of South African flavours
🎠Family fun
Play vintage fairground games including splat-the-rat and coconut shies
🔥 Evening storytelling
Gather around the fire as dusk falls to share stories and celebrate summer
